HIP 16909

HIP 16909 is a G-type (Yellow) star located in the constellation Taurus.

At a distance of roughly 1,337 light-years, HIP 16909 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 16909 is classified as a spectral class G star (G-type (Yellow)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

At an apparent magnitude of +10.05, HIP 16909 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its orange h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+1.348.
